一、session
常用命令:
1.open session
新建一个session tmux new-session -s sessionname
打开一个seesion后,后续所有tmux本身快捷键都要加前缀 ctrl+b 以下把前缀按键称为 prefix
2.detach session
暂时离开快捷键 tmux prefix +d tmux中在运行的程序还会继续运行,
回到tmux sesion 快捷键 tmux attach -t sessionname
3.list session
执行命令 tmux ls 列出当前所有sesesion,
若已经在session中,执行prefix+s 列出所有的session,并且通过上下键选择要进入的session
4.kill session
若想真正关闭一个session tumux kill-session -t sessionname
二、window
1.一个session可以包含多个window
创建seesion默认创建一个以“数字下标+bash”命名的window,并且名称会随着bash中执行的不同命令而变化
session内创建一个window prefix+c
2.切换window
prefix+p 切换到上一个window
prefix+n 切换到下一个window
prefix+0 切换到0号window ,以此类推 1,2,...
prefix+w 列出当前session所有的window
3.关闭window
prefix+&
三、panel
1.一个window可以分割多个pane
prefix+%:垂直分屏 prefix+“ : 水平分屏
2.切换panel
默认被选中pane会被绿色边框高亮凸显出来
prefix+o 依次切换当前窗口下各个pane
prefix+方向键 按按键方向切换到某个pane
prefix+space 对当前窗口所有pane重新排列布局
prefix+z 最大话当前pane,再按一次恢复
3.关闭pane
prefix+z